What happened to American Apparel’s ‘MADE IN USA’ shop?

When Gildan bought American Apparel after its second bankruptcy filing, it had plans to revive the storied brand, including at least a portion of its U.S.-made ethos. But American Apparel’s new “Made in USA” shop, which launched on its website in 2017 with a selection of the brand’s most popular items, quietly began to vanish in 2019.

Do American Apparel stores still exist?

American Apparel went into bankruptcy court in 2015, and then again in 2016. But the brand's wares, from knit T-shirts to zip-up hoodies and disco pants, are still available for purchase online. That's because the brand was purchased by Canadian company Gildan Activewear in 2017.

Where is American Apparel made now?

American Apparel is now “Globally Sourced, Ethically Made, Still Sweatshop Free”, and a lot of its products are made in Central America – most often in Honduras.

Are Gildan shirts made in USA?

Nearly 90 percent of Gildan's 42,000 employees are in low-cost Caribbean and Central American countries. While the company makes yarn in North Carolina and Georgia, socks are the only apparel it manufactures in the United States.

Is American Apparel open?

After the acquisition, all of American Apparel's stores shut down, but the brand wasn't dead. It relaunched its website in August 2017, and though it looked very much like the old American Apparel, it was Gildan under the hood.

How many American apparel styles are there?

At relaunch, American Apparel offered eight U.S.-made styles — all cotton or cotton-blend tees, tanks and hoodies for adults, plus one T-shirt option for kids. There were 20 listings total between the U.S.-made and globally made options.

When did Dov Charney start American apparel?

Dov Charney founded American Apparel in 1989, but the brand didn’t become a household name until it added a retail component to its wholesale slate of imprintable T-shirts and other basics. When its stores began to proliferate in 2004, the company was known for its long-wearing separates as much as the hypersexualized nature of its marketing, an element that was often scrutinized during the brand’s heyday.

Does Stan Ray make clothes in USA?

Those who know Stan Ray will also know they’re loved by almost everyone who own an item of their Made in USA clothing. Interestingly, you may have also seen their clothes with labels for the brands Gung Ho, or EARLS. This is because the company owns three brands, and in the past they’ve been happy to change the labels based on requests from whoever is purchasing an order.
